A 111 kW solar array on the roof of CBF's Philip Merrill Environmental Center produces roughly 35 percent of the building's energy needs--or 135 MWh of electricity annually--resulting in a savings of approximately $16,000.

The first building to receive the U.S. Green Building Council's Platinum rating for Leadership in Energy and Environmental Design (LEED), CBF's Philip Merrill Environmental Center continues to win international acclaim as a model for energy efficiency, high performance, and water conservation.
